1. Plodda Falls, Glen Affric
The black plunge pool at Plodda Falls
It’s a slippery scramble down into the forested canyon here, but this deep, large, black plunge pool is worth it. Sitting at the base of a beautiful waterfall, it’s a majestic spot for a dip. The remains of Victorian viewing gangways can be seen around the pool. There’s parking via a forestry track three miles beyond Tomich hotel. Drop down through woods from here to enjoy the panorama (or take the plunge).
